Ethereum
Block
21179654
johnliu33.eth
0x4ad5
…
3e21
EOA
Active on
Ethereum with -- and
242 txns
Funded by
0x2719
…
4e17
via
0xbbef
…
76b2
First active
6 years ago
Last active
9 months ago
Loading...